NFF Crisis: No Peace Yet! Giwa and Pinnick No Show in Closed Door Meeting

Published on: 02 June 2016

No resolution was reached after the closed door meeting between The Nigeria Football Federation President, Amaju Pinnick and Chris Giwa called on the behest of the House Committee of Sports on Thursday.

The meeting moderated by the Chairman of the Committee, Goni Boukar expressed confidence a reconvening of the meeting by Tuesday of the new week will produce a different outcome as per Anthony Bekederemo for Sports Radio 88.9 Brila FM.

Amaju and Giwa both smiled for the cameras outside the chambers, but let very little out about their future and what it holds for Nigeria football.

CAF upheld a five-year ban by the NFF Disciplinary Committee on the Club Proprietor and 4 other members of the group from all football matters.
